Faith in Faith
Moving ahead without knowing what the Lord has said about that move is rebellion and presumption. Many times that is what we do. We are not sure -- so we do it just because the opportunity presents itself and then -- we say we are doing it by faith. We are not doing it by faith in what God has said; We are doing it because we want to do it and then -- we call it faith.
It’s really faith in my ability to guess about what to do.
(John 8:56 KJV) Your father Abraham rejoiced to see my day: and he saw it, and was glad.
Abraham lived in Jesus’ Kingdom by faith in what God told him. That is important to take note of concerning faith. We are to have faith in what the Lord has said. We are not to go ahead without knowing what God has said and call it living by faith. That is faith in faith and that never works.
On the other hand -- living by inheritance causes me to walk on water -- multiply bread -- have victory over the enemy -- cast out Devils etc. I’m a new person hearing from the Lord as my guide and director. I’m not an old person trying to guess what I should do.
I have noticed that many people live by guessing what they should do and then -- asking the Lord to bless their choice. That is self-rule in action. Most of the time -- these people have no authority in their lives that they consult before they act. They don’t like order and authority and so -- avoid talking to someone about what they are going to do before they do it. It is really rebellion living under the guise of submission to authority.
